野火电子论坛

 找回密码
 注册

QQ登录

只需一步,快速开始

楼主: fire

【每日一题讲解】计算运算式子的结果

  [复制链接]
发表于 2016-2-29 14:55:43 来自手机 | 显示全部楼层
我猜答案b,10,
回复 支持 反对

使用道具 举报

发表于 2016-2-29 15:20:47 | 显示全部楼层
答案会不会是B呢
回复 支持 反对

使用道具 举报

发表于 2016-2-29 15:23:32 | 显示全部楼层
B。。。。。。。。。。。。。。。。。。
回复

使用道具 举报

发表于 2016-2-29 16:28:45 | 显示全部楼层
10      10
回复 支持 反对

使用道具 举报

发表于 2016-3-2 21:17:02 | 显示全部楼层
b。。。。。。。。。。。。。。。。
回复

使用道具 举报

发表于 2016-3-2 21:24:39 | 显示全部楼层
选B,看看对不对
回复 支持 反对

使用道具 举报

发表于 2016-3-10 13:25:50 | 显示全部楼层
又是关于运算优先级的问题,优先级:"*">"+">"<<",3*2=6,2+6=8,0x01<<8=0X100
回复 支持 反对

使用道具 举报

发表于 2016-3-10 15:13:42 | 显示全部楼层
每日一题太棒了强烈支持      
回复 支持 反对

使用道具 举报

发表于 2016-3-16 20:38:59 | 显示全部楼层
谢谢了、、、
回复 支持 反对

使用道具 举报

发表于 2016-3-17 09:15:18 | 显示全部楼层
学习....................................................
回复

使用道具 举报

发表于 2016-3-17 09:33:31 | 显示全部楼层
*优先级最高,最先运算,然后是+号,最后才移位,1左移8位就是256
回复 支持 反对

使用道具 举报

发表于 2016-3-17 10:09:55 | 显示全部楼层
C先乘后加再左移
回复 支持 反对

使用道具 举报

发表于 2016-3-18 16:26:36 | 显示全部楼层
这个没搞清是移位后在算还是先算在移位
回复 支持 反对

使用道具 举报

发表于 2016-3-18 19:59:52 | 显示全部楼层
选第四个  加运算符优先级比左移高
回复 支持 反对

使用道具 举报

发表于 2016-3-18 21:13:00 | 显示全部楼层
支持一下
回复

使用道具 举报

发表于 2016-3-20 14:32:38 | 显示全部楼层
1111111111111111111111
回复 支持 反对

使用道具 举报

发表于 2016-3-23 14:09:19 | 显示全部楼层
B.10 <<优先级
回复 支持 反对

使用道具 举报

发表于 2016-3-23 14:11:17 | 显示全部楼层
哼唧,答错了,+ 加号 的优先级 又比 << 左移号 高
回复 支持 反对

使用道具 举报

发表于 2016-3-24 10:53:01 | 显示全部楼层
考擦优先级顺序  最大()   *   +  -  <<  最后的结果是256
回复 支持 反对

使用道具 举报

发表于 2016-3-24 16:35:01 | 显示全部楼层
262 不知道对不对。
回复 支持 反对

使用道具 举报

发表于 2016-3-24 20:44:16 | 显示全部楼层
表示看不懂
回复 支持 反对

使用道具 举报

发表于 2016-3-24 20:45:40 | 显示全部楼层
优先级搞错了
回复 支持 反对

使用道具 举报

发表于 2016-3-25 06:31:30 来自手机 | 显示全部楼层
不会吧    优先级看错了?
回复 支持 反对

使用道具 举报

发表于 2016-3-25 07:53:48 来自手机 | 显示全部楼层
是10吗??????
回复

使用道具 举报

发表于 2016-3-25 08:43:47 | 显示全部楼层
b      10
回复 支持 反对

使用道具 举报

发表于 2016-3-25 11:32:00 | 显示全部楼层
左移8位  256
回复 支持 反对

使用道具 举报

发表于 2016-3-31 16:09:51 | 显示全部楼层
256吧256吧256吧256吧
回复 支持 反对

使用道具 举报

发表于 2016-4-3 01:13:36 | 显示全部楼层
      B.10
回复 支持 反对

使用道具 举报

发表于 2016-4-3 07:56:49 | 显示全部楼层
printf("%d",0x01<<2+3*2 );//B.10
回复 支持 反对

使用道具 举报

发表于 2016-4-3 08:37:30 | 显示全部楼层
看看一下,基础
回复 支持 反对

使用道具 举报

发表于 2016-4-3 11:49:45 | 显示全部楼层
算术运算符的优先级是最高的,所以答案应该是0x01左移8位,也就是128
回复 支持 反对

使用道具 举报

发表于 2016-4-3 11:50:59 | 显示全部楼层
左移8位是256打得太急了
回复 支持 反对

使用道具 举报

发表于 2016-4-3 16:10:18 | 显示全部楼层
会不会是10呢?
回复 支持 反对

使用道具 举报

发表于 2016-4-3 17:09:58 | 显示全部楼层
答案..............
回复

使用道具 举报

发表于 2016-4-3 20:36:43 | 显示全部楼层
优先级先加2+3*2,在左移8为位
回复 支持 反对

使用道具 举报

发表于 2016-4-5 10:08:57 | 显示全部楼层
//题目
printf("%d",0x01<<2+3*2 );
//运算结果为多少?

//A.8
//B.10
//C.128
//D.256

B
回复 支持 反对

使用道具 举报

发表于 2016-4-5 11:55:26 来自手机 | 显示全部楼层
。。。。。。。
回复

使用道具 举报

发表于 2016-4-5 13:21:44 | 显示全部楼层
基础不太好,看不懂。。。
回复 支持 反对

使用道具 举报

发表于 2016-4-5 13:32:20 | 显示全部楼层
为什么8左移1位是256?0000  1000 左移1位不是0001 0000吗
回复 支持 反对

使用道具 举报

发表于 2016-4-7 17:58:04 | 显示全部楼层
不知道说该说什么,蟹蟹
回复 支持 反对

使用道具 举报

发表于 2016-4-7 19:10:36 | 显示全部楼层
我感觉是D,不知道对不对
回复 支持 反对

使用道具 举报

发表于 2016-4-7 19:11:18 | 显示全部楼层
总算答对一题了,   不容易啊。。
回复 支持 反对

使用道具 举报

发表于 2016-4-7 21:01:06 | 显示全部楼层
...........D..............
回复

使用道具 举报

发表于 2016-4-8 09:48:15 | 显示全部楼层
256
答案。。。。。。。。
回复

使用道具 举报

发表于 2016-4-9 09:21:34 | 显示全部楼层
左移八位,0x100 = 256
回复 支持 反对

使用道具 举报

发表于 2016-4-10 13:21:26 | 显示全部楼层
选B把            
回复 支持 反对

使用道具 举报

发表于 2016-4-10 18:42:57 | 显示全部楼层
答案选A,aaaaaa
回复 支持 反对

使用道具 举报

发表于 2016-4-11 10:23:12 | 显示全部楼层
//题目
printf("%d",0x01<<2+3*2 );
//运算结果为多少?

//D.256

<<的优先级最低
回复 支持 反对

使用道具 举报

发表于 2016-4-11 22:55:18 | 显示全部楼层
0x01左移两位转换为10进制为4,然后加6=10
回复 支持 反对

使用道具 举报

发表于 2016-4-19 13:22:58 | 显示全部楼层
考虑优先级,然后移位是多少
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

联系站长|手机版|野火电子官网|野火淘宝店铺|野火电子论坛 ( 粤ICP备14069197号 ) 大学生ARM嵌入式2群

GMT+8, 2024-11-23 02:20 , Processed in 0.065383 second(s), 19 queries , Gzip On.

Powered by Discuz! X3.4

Copyright © 2001-2021, Tencent Cloud.

快速回复 返回顶部 返回列表